Hidden value in Europe and islands when crowds thin

Across Europe, september is when coastal towns exhale and families finally experience the best hotels without fighting for breakfast tables. Greece, southern Portugal and the quieter islands of the Azores or the Dodecanese keep daytime temperatures in the mid twenties Celsius, while hotel rates slide well below August levels. For a premium family using a luxury and premium booking website for budget hotels, this is the time to build a list of best places that feel indulgent but stay firmly in the value column.

On the Greek islands, visit September rather than August if you want warm seas, ferries still running and restaurant tables available at sunset without a wait. Daytime temperatures remain beach friendly, yet the peak summer party crowds thin, which suits families seeking calmer evenings and quieter lanes. When you compare hotel rates between June and July and mid September, you often see double digit percentage drops, especially in independently run hotel properties that adjust prices quickly once the season turns.

Southern Portugal offers a similar pattern, with the Algarve coastline entering shoulder season just as northern Europe returns to school. This is the park best time to visit coastal nature reserves such as Ria Formosa, where walking trails feel serene and birdlife is active in the softer season light. Families can choose hotels or hotels resorts near national park style protected areas and still be within a short drive of beaches, which makes every day of the trip feel varied and well balanced.

National parks, glacier views and city breaks at smarter hotel rates

Families who prefer mountains and forests to islands will find that September transforms national parks into calm, cinematic backdrops. In many United States national parks, daytime temperatures cool just enough to make hiking comfortable, while wildlife becomes more active and the high season crowds thin. This is especially true in glacier national park areas and similar alpine places, where the time to visit for clear trails and stable weather often falls between early and mid September.

When you plan a trip to a national park, aim for the shoulder season rather than the absolute peak summer window of June and July. In glacier national park and comparable national parks, hotel rates inside the park and in gateway towns usually drop after Labor Day, even though the scenery remains at its best. The park best experiences, from sunrise viewpoints to ranger led walks, feel more intimate when you are not sharing every overlook with bus tours and day trippers.

How to book shoulder season September travel deals 2026 like an insider

Securing the best hotels during September shoulder season is less about chasing flash sales and more about understanding how dynamic pricing works. Airlines, hotels and tour operators adjust rates constantly as demand shifts, which is why booking flights and a hotel in advance, then monitoring prices, often yields the best overall deal. For families, the most effective strategy is to choose the time to visit first, then let flexible dates within September guide you toward the most attractive hotel rates.

Start by deciding whether early, mid or late September suits your schedule and your preferred daytime temperatures. Early in the month, some destinations still behave like peak summer, with higher rates and more crowds, while mid September usually brings the clearest balance between value and atmosphere. Late September can be ideal for national parks and cultural city breaks, though in some northern Europe places you will want to check weather forecasts carefully before finalizing a trip.

Is September too late to visit national parks and glacier areas ?

For many national parks, September is actually the park best month for hiking and scenic drives. Trails are usually clear of snow, daytime temperatures are comfortable and the peak summer crowds thin, which improves the overall experience. In glacier national park style alpine regions, early to mid September often offers the most stable weather, though travelers should always check local conditions before their trip.

When should I book flights and hotels for a September trip ?

Booking flights and a hotel several months ahead usually secures a strong baseline price, especially for popular Europe cities and islands. Because dynamic pricing models adjust rates as demand changes, it is wise to monitor fares and hotel rates periodically and rebook if a better deal appears. Being flexible within the month of September, rather than fixed on a single day, often unlocks the best combination of schedule and savings.
